package main
import (
"fmt"
"html/template"
"io"
"log"
"net/http"
"os"
"path/filepath"
"time"
)
const uploadPath = "./public"
// Log incoming requests
func logRequest(r *http.Request, status int) {
log.Printf("[%s] %s %s %d\n", time.Now().Format(time.RFC3339), r.Method, r.URL.Path, status)
}
func renderIndex(w http.ResponseWriter, r *http.Request) {
tmpl, err := template.ParseFiles("templates/home.html")
if err != nil {
log.Printf("Error parsing home template: %v", err)
http.Error(w, "Unable to load template", http.StatusInternalServerError)
logRequest(r, http.StatusInternalServerError)
return
}
tmpl.Execute(w, nil)
logRequest(r, http.StatusOK)
}
func renderDocumentsPage(w http.ResponseWriter, r *http.Request) {
files, err := listFiles(uploadPath)
if err != nil {
log.Printf("Error listing files for documents page: %v", err)
http.Error(w, "Unable to list files", http.StatusInternalServerError)
logRequest(r, http.StatusInternalServerError)
return
}
tmpl, err := template.ParseFiles("templates/documents.html")
if err != nil {
log.Printf("Error parsing documents template: %v", err)
http.Error(w, "Unable to load template", http.StatusInternalServerError)
logRequest(r, http.StatusInternalServerError)
return
}
tmpl.Execute(w, files)
logRequest(r, http.StatusOK)
}
func listFiles(dir string) ([]string, error) {
var files []string
entries, err := os.ReadDir(dir)
if err != nil {
return nil, err
}
for _, entry := range entries {
if !entry.IsDir() {
files = append(files, entry.Name())
}
}
return files, nil
}
func uploadFile(w http.ResponseWriter, r *http.Request) {
if r.Method != "POST" {
http.Error(w, "Invalid request method", http.StatusMethodNotAllowed)
logRequest(r, http.StatusMethodNotAllowed)
return
}
file, header, err := r.FormFile("file")
if err != nil {
log.Printf("Error retrieving file from form: %v", err)
http.Error(w, "Failed to get uploaded file", http.StatusBadRequest)
logRequest(r, http.StatusBadRequest)
return
}
defer file.Close()
newName := r.FormValue("newFileName")
if newName == "" {
newName = header.Filename
}
filePath := filepath.Join(uploadPath, newName)
dest, err := os.Create(filePath)
if err != nil {
log.Printf("Error creating file %s: %v", filePath, err)
http.Error(w, "Unable to save the file", http.StatusInternalServerError)
logRequest(r, http.StatusInternalServerError)
return
}
defer dest.Close()
_, err = io.Copy(dest, file)
if err != nil {
log.Printf("Error saving file %s: %v", filePath, err)
http.Error(w, "Failed to save file", http.StatusInternalServerError)
logRequest(r, http.StatusInternalServerError)
return
}
log.Printf("File uploaded successfully: %s", newName)
http.Redirect(w, r, "/documents", http.StatusSeeOther)
logRequest(r, http.StatusSeeOther)
}
func renameFile(w http.ResponseWriter, r *http.Request) {
if r.Method != "POST" {
http.Error(w, "Invalid request method", http.StatusMethodNotAllowed)
logRequest(r, http.StatusMethodNotAllowed)
return
}
oldName := r.FormValue("oldFileName")
newName := r.FormValue("newFileName")
if oldName == "" || newName == "" {
log.Println("Rename request with empty file names")
http.Error(w, "File names cannot be empty", http.StatusBadRequest)
logRequest(r, http.StatusBadRequest)
return
}
oldPath := filepath.Join(uploadPath, oldName)
newPath := filepath.Join(uploadPath, newName)
err := os.Rename(oldPath, newPath)
if err != nil {
log.Printf("Failed to rename file from %s to %s: %v", oldName, newName, err)
http.Error(w, "Failed to rename file", http.StatusInternalServerError)
logRequest(r, http.StatusInternalServerError)
return
}
log.Printf("File renamed from %s to %s", oldName, newName)
http.Redirect(w, r, "/documents", http.StatusSeeOther)
logRequest(r, http.StatusSeeOther)
}
func downloadFile(w http.ResponseWriter, r *http.Request) {
fileName := r.URL.Query().Get("file")
if fileName == "" {
log.Println("Download request without file specified")
http.Error(w, "File not specified", http.StatusBadRequest)
logRequest(r, http.StatusBadRequest)
return
}
filePath := filepath.Join(uploadPath, fileName)
w.Header().Set("Content-Disposition", "attachment; filename="+fileName)
http.ServeFile(w, r, filePath)
log.Printf("File downloaded: %s", fileName)
logRequest(r, http.StatusOK)
}
func main() {
// Ensure the upload directory exists
os.MkdirAll(uploadPath, os.ModePerm)
// Set up handlers
http.HandleFunc("/", renderIndex)
http.HandleFunc("/documents", renderDocumentsPage)
http.HandleFunc("/upload", uploadFile)
http.HandleFunc("/rename", renameFile)
http.HandleFunc("/download", downloadFile)
http.Handle("/public/", http.StripPrefix("/public/", http.FileServer(http.Dir(uploadPath))))
// Start server with logging
fmt.Println("Server started at :8080")
log.Println("Starting server on :8080")
log.Fatal(http.ListenAndServe(":8080", nil))
}
